Valgo is a public benefit corporation positioned as a βrisk quantification layer for physical AI,β with a focus on validation, deployment, and insurance. Its site highlights backing from Floodgate, Menlo Ventures, and Y Combinator, and showcases a large body of research related to safety validation and risk assessment for autonomous systems rather than presenting itself as a conventional general-purpose AI tool.
Based on the publicly available content, Valgoβs capabilities are mainly built on validation algorithms for safety-critical systems. These include black-box safety validation, failure probability estimation, reachability analysis, interpretability, runtime monitoring, Bayesian safety validation, importance sampling, diffusion-model-based failure sampling, POMDP/Monte Carlo tree search, neural network surrogate models, and generative model validation. Typical use cases span autonomous driving, robotics, aviation collision avoidance, machine learning certification, risk-aware perception system design, and insurance risk quantification.
The site does not disclose free tiers, trials, pricing, payment methods, APIs, SDKs, deployment options, or third-party integrations, nor does it show a ready-to-use SaaS interface. At this stage, it looks more like a high-touch solution for enterprises or research collaborations, with further discussion required via βLet's talk.β
Its main strength is clear technical depth: the research it references spans JAIR, NeurIPS, DASC, a Stanford PhD thesis, an MIT Press textbook, and more, making it well suited to rare but high-risk safety problems. The limitations are also clear: public information leans heavily toward papers and methodology, with little detail on productization, customer cases, delivery timelines, data privacy commitments, or sample outputs, making it difficult to assess the real-world deployment experience.
Valgo is best suited for autonomous driving, aerospace, robotics, insurance, and safety-critical AI teams looking to support risk quantification, simulation-based validation, certification preparation, or safety assessment.
